Passive cooling in buildings using earth–air heat exchangers

    Abstract:
    This thesis investigates the application of Earth–Air Heat Exchangers (EAHEs) as a passive cooling strategy under the climatic and soil conditions of Tarragona and Poltava. Numerical simulations in COMSOL Multiphysics model transient heat transfer in buried pipes, while parametric analyses assess the effects of pipe length, diameter, depth, and air velocity. Results demonstrate summer indoor air temperature reductions of up to 8 °C, with optimal performance observed at burial depths of 4.5 m. The study confirms that EAHEs offer an effective, energy-efficient alternative to conventional cooling, enhancing building resilience and sustainability in the face of climate change.
